
This paper examines the effects of the ongoing global structural shift towards services on the energy mix of economies. Unlike much of the existing literature, the analysis separately examines fossil fuels and sustainable energy, as well as among total final, industrial, residential, and transport energy consumption and intensities. The analysis utilizes a dataset covering up to 110 countries from 1999 to 2020, to capture price effects CPI was used as a proxy for energy prices, and a dynamic panel estimation method was employed to address endogeneity. We find that the structural shift towards services has a significant negative effect on the level and intensity of fossil fuel energy use. In fact, the size of the manufacturing sector significantly augments the level and the intensity of fossil fuel energy use, while the size of the services sector tends to decrease them. Moreover, the share of services significantly increases the sustainable energy consumption, especially in residential and transport activities. Therefore, our findings suggest that manufacturing is fossil fuel-intensive, while services are sustainable energy-intensive. This study provides a long-run historical perspective on commodity price bubbles. We apply recursive right-tailed unit root tests, which address heteroskedasticity and multiplicity issues, to monthly data on 31 commodities spanning from 1900 to 2024 to identify and date-stamp speculative price bubbles. Our results show that price bubbles are not isolated events but recurring features of commodity markets, exhibiting distinct patterns across different historical periods. Notably, the first half of the 20th century was characterised by prolonged and frequent bubble episodes across numerous commodities, including base metals, precious metals, fossil fuels, and soft commodities. The post-1950 period, in contrast, saw shorter and less frequent bubbles. This historical shift suggests that market structures, regulatory developments, and increasing global financial integration may have influenced the nature of speculative activities in the commodity markets over time. However, despite these structural changes, we document that the drivers of commodity price bubbles, such as macroeconomic, financial, and policy/geopolitical uncertainty, have remained persistent across different historical eras.
In a non-corrupt political system, public revenues are generally characterized by transparency, fairness, accountability, and a commitment to serving the public interest. Under democratic conditions, political competition can incentivize public officials to distribute extractive rents more equitably. This article examines the de jure government take in a competitive political system for 19 gold-producing countries in Africa, using local projection methods combined with fixed-effects regressions. The empirical findings reveal that non-corrupt democracies tend to require a relatively lower government take in mining projects. As long as corruption remains low, democracies will demand a lesser take, but when corruption becomes pervasive, the demanded take is higher. Our findings are robust to various econometric specifications, including the use of inverse probability weighted regression adjustment (IPWRA) to address endogeneity issues, alternative specifications, and the inclusion of additional control variables such as government effectiveness, rule of law, and cultural fractionalization. Moreover, the results hold across different measures of political, legislative, and executive competition, as well as the economic and financial characteristics of the mines.
This research examines the impact of U.S. monetary policy shocks on E.U. agricultural prices. Utilizing monthly prices of beef, milk, wheat, barley, pork, and poultry for twenty-one E.U. countries, we estimate the impact of U.S. monetary policy shocks on these six agricultural prices in a Panel Vector Autoregression with Exogenous Variables framework. We find that a contractionary monetary policy shock in the U.S. has heterogeneous effects across the storable and non-storable commodity prices in the E.U. Specifically, a contractionary monetary policy shock in the U.S. reduces E.U. wheat and barley prices and increases beef, milk, pork, and poultry prices. The effects, though modest in absolute size, are comparable to one-third to two-thirds of a typical monthly price change. The estimated impulse response functions of dynamic multipliers reveal that these six commodity prices return to equilibrium within two to five months.
This paper examines how risk, risk aversion, and market correlation shape trade patterns and gains from trade in a duopoly model with demand uncertainty. We show that trade flows reflect not only traditional determinants, but also the risk content and risk-aversion content of trade, as countries implicitly exchange risk and risk-bearing capacity. While more risk-averse countries tend to import, higher demand risk can induce exports as firms use foreign markets to diversify exposure. The model identifies diversification and implicit risk-sharing as sources of gains from trade and introduces net gains from trade to isolate the role of uncertainty. Comparing two information structures – ex ante decisions versus partial ex post adjustment – yields a measure of the value of partial information and shows that trade and information act as partial substitutes. Information raises welfare but can reduce measured gains from trade by increasing the autarky benchmark.
Intangible capital plays a pivotal role in shaping the trajectories of modern economies, particularly through its impact on growth, trade patterns, and structural transformations. This study is the first to treat intangible capital as a source of comparative advantage in determining a country’s international trade patterns, in the spirit of the Heckscher–Ohlin–Vanek (HOV) model. Applying the gravity model approach to a dataset of 21 OECD countries, the results reveal that countries relatively abundant in intangible capital tend to export more from sectors that make intensive use of such capital. Additionally, we find high-skilled labour has a similar impact, underscoring the importance of human capital in managing the complexity of modern production processes. Government policies should focus on intangible capital investments, alongside tangible capital, including provision of digital infrastructure, as well as training of high-skilled labour, in order to foster the expansion of intangible capital and increase countries’ engagement in new patterns of trade, such as service trade.
When emerging-market inflation falls to advanced-economy levels, has anything fundamental changed in how firms set prices—or is the calm headline masking the same volatile forces underneath? Identical inflation rates can conceal very different pricing structures, yet aggregate measures cannot tell them apart. We address this question for Peru—a commodity-dependent small open economy that went from hyperinflation to advanced-economy price stability—by decomposing inflation into the upward and downward pricing pressures that net out to the headline rate. To do so, we extend the Quineche and Zapata (2026) decomposition to the fragmented CPI databases typical of emerging markets, applying it to 1996–2024 using up to 188 sub-indices across four base-year periods. The 2002 adoption of inflation targeting coincides with a turning point: both pressures fall by roughly half, their volatility compresses, and their asymmetry stabilizes—a change in pricing behavior, not just in the aggregate outcome. We then use TVP-VAR-SV models to show that contractionary monetary policy transmits asymmetrically, operating mainly through a persistent rise in deflationary pressure. Both pressures rise on impact, but inflationary pressure rises by more, producing the familiar short-run price puzzle before disinflation sets in. This transmission has itself evolved under inflation targeting: the short-run price increase weakens, while the restraint of price increases strengthens.
Migration is a strategy for coping with food insecurity. Although it may reduce local production, it generates remittances that can improve food security. This study examines the existence of non-linear threshold effects of governance quality related to remittances on multidimensional food security in MENA countries for the period 2000–2023. A dynamic threshold model based on panel data, inspired by Kremer et al. (2013), is employed to determine the optimal level of governance at which remittances contribute to improved food security. The results show the existence of institutional thresholds of 1.1, 1.4 and 1.7 for food accessibility, utilization and sustainability. Beyond these thresholds, remittances significantly improve food security by enhancing access to food, nutritional quality and the stability of food supplies. However, the effect of remittances on food availability remains limited when the governance index reaches the threshold of 0.76. This result is mainly explained by a greater orientation of remittances towards the consumption of imported products at the expense of local production, which increases dependence on food imports.
This paper examines the effects of climate risks on participation in global value chains (GVCs). Using data from the EORA MRIO database for 173 countries over the period 1995-2018, we investigate how both the physical risk associated with climate change and the transition risk arising from shifts in environmental policies may affect total, forward, and backward GVC participation. We further explore whether these effects differ across country groups and regions to account for heterogeneity in structural and regional characteristics. We assess the robustness of our findings using alternative measures of both the dependent variable (GVC participation) and the key explanatory variables capturing physical and transition climate risks. The results indicate that physical climate risks are consistently associated with lower GVC participation, particularly through forward linkages, whereas transition-related measures are positively associated with GVC participation. These findings are consistent with the Porter Hypothesis, suggesting that stronger environmental commitments can support technological upgrading and countries' integration into GVCs. We further show that the effects of climate risks are highly heterogeneous, varying across levels of economic development, oil dependency, institutional quality, and geographical regions. Moreover, stronger environmental commitments appear to attenuate the adverse effects of physical climate risks on GVC participation, particularly in countries with stronger institutions. These findings underscore the importance of integrating climate, trade, and industrial policies while accounting for countries’ structural characteristics and institutional capacities.
This paper examines the trade effects of the early-2025 US tariff increase and its implications for the global geoeconomic fragmentation. To assess these effects, we employ a New Quantitative Trade model calibrated to 45 countries and 56 industries. We compare scenarios based on official tariff announcements and actual changes in effective US tariff rates for detailed product categories. We decompose changes in key macroeconomic variables into contributions of tariff hikes, exemptions, and retaliatory measures. The tariff shock acts like a negative supply shock for the United States and like a demand shock for its major trading partners. Our findings indicate that tariff-driven trade adjustments deepen global geoeconomic fragmentation. We document the decoupling of the United States from the Western bloc, both in terms of weaker trade and GVC links, alongside increasing downstream dependence of US allies (e.g. Canada and the EU) on Chinese imports.
Employing comprehensive data on Energy Technology RD&D Budgets for 31 IEA-member countries for the period 1990-2020, the study empirically examines the roles of green technology innovation investment in renewable energy consumption (REC) under global geopolitical risk (GPR) and diverse macroeconomic episodes. The empirical findings show that global GPR depresses REC, while green innovation investment is persistently favorable to clean energy consumption outcomes. As heightened WUI induces economies to depress investment for precautionary motives, the findings present mixed joint effects of GPR and green innovation finance on clean energy consumption. IEA-member countries have maintained increasing green finance investment with long-term green value, transmitted to sound financial conditions of the wider economy under geopolitical and world uncertainty episodes. The empirical investigations remain robust, using linear dynamic panel-data estimations with GMM-type instruments, treatment regressions with multiple fixed effects, fixed-effects (FE) panel data models, and logistic regressions, among additional econometric tests. Our findings offer critical contributions to future studies on the long-term value of green finance and innovation under macroeconomic risks toward sustainable development goals (SDGs). Our study offers important policy implications for sustainable finance for inclusive growth under uncertainty, that green energy transition plays an inevitable role in stabilizing macroeconomic conditions.
Geopolitical tensions have intensified in recent decades, yet empirical evidence on how geopolitical risk shapes bilateral trade in low-carbon technologies remains limited. Existing studies mainly focus on energy transition outcomes or domestic deployment, leaving the export channel and its heterogeneous responses understudied. Accordingly, this paper examines the relationship between geopolitical risk and bilateral low-carbon technology exports while accounting for distributional heterogeneity and the moderating role of environmental expenditure. To this end, we use a bilateral country-pair panel covering 42 economies over the period 1998-2020 and estimate gravity-based models using Method of Moments Quantile Regression (MM-QR). The results show that higher geopolitical risk is associated with lower exports, with effects that are weak at the lower tail of the distribution but become larger and strongly significant at higher quantiles. Moreover, environmental expenditure mitigates the adverse impact of geopolitical risk, although this buffering effect weakens toward the upper tail. This study provides new bilateral trade evidence on the role of geopolitical risk in low-carbon technology markets and adds a quantile-based perspective on heterogeneous effects and policy buffering mechanisms.
Financial inclusion is widely recognized as a crucial development objective, yet its implications for financial stability remain theoretically ambiguous and empirically unsettled. This paper examines the two-way relationship between financial inclusion and financial stability in Africa. To do so, we use a dataset covering 52 banks in the West African Economic and Monetary Union (WAEMU) over the period 2002-2019. By combining heterogeneous panel causality tests with a panel vector autoregressive (PVAR) framework, we provide a dynamic assessment of the inclusion-stability nexus at the microeconomic level. The findings reveal an asymmetric relationship: financial inclusion increases banks' credit risk exposure - as captured by rising loan loss provisions - while leaving overall solvency broadly unaffected. This risk channel operates primarily through the extensive margin - the number of accounts and ATMs - rather than through aggregate deposit volumes. Heterogeneity analyses further show that the effects are more pronounced for smaller and undercapitalized banks, highlighting the conditional nature of the relationship. Conversely, we find no robust evidence that financial stability significantly drives financial inclusion. Overall, the findings suggest that broadening access to formal banking services through account ownership and payment infrastructure raises provisioning needs without systematically undermining bank solvency, calling for risk-sensitive inclusion policies accompanied by adequate capital buffers.
We study the causal effect of environmental vulnerability on sovereign default risk. We identify this effect using a double machine learning estimator that isolates exogenous variation in environmental exposure while flexibly controlling for institutional and macroeconomic confounders. Using a panel of 143 countries from 1995 to 2022, we find that countries classified as highly environmentally vulnerable face a 9 percent higher probability of default compared to otherwise similar peers. This effect is substantially larger than previous correlational estimates and highlights the importance of separating environmental risk from institutional quality. Our findings suggest that climate vulnerability independently contributes to sovereign fragility, with implications for debt sustainability, market access, and climate-finance strategies.
This paper analyzes the macroeconomic consequences of public procurement inefficiency using a panel of 102 countries (2000-2022), combining Data Envelopment Analysis (DEA) with a New Keynesian Dynamic Stochastic General Equilibrium (DSGE) model. We find that the most efficient countries are predominantly high-income economies. High-income countries could expand outputs by roughly 32% while holding procurement spending constant, whereas in upper-middle, lower-middle, and low-income countries the potential rises to 54%, 75%, and 108%, respectively. These results are robust to bootstrap correction, income-group and sectoral sensitivity checks, and alternative DEA specifications, including pooled estimation, input-oriented models, and changes in the frontier structure. We connect the empirical findings to the DSGE by mapping the DEA scores into a procurement cost-overrun wedge, through which observed procurement spending is converted into effective public inputs. For a representative middle-income economy, counterfactual simulations show that reducing procurement cost overruns over the medium term raises real GDP growth by 0.07 pp, improves the primary balance by 0.2 pp of GDP, and lowers public debt by 1.3 pp of GDP. Combining this reform with stronger competition in the publicinput market more than doubles the growth effect and reduces debt by 4.9 pp of GDP.
This study first examines the response of employment to an aggregate productivity shock in a panel of fifteen African countries using a panel VAR (PVAR) model. We then classify these countries into three income groups-(1) upper-middle-income, (2) lower-middle-income, and (3) low-income-based on their mean or median income over the period 1991-2019, and investigate whether the employment response differs across these categories. For the full sample of fifteen countries, we find no statistically significant positive or negative response of employment to a positive productivity shock. This result also holds when the analysis is conducted separately for each of the three income groups. We further find that, among all the shocks included in the model, only a positive money supply shock leads to an increase in employment. However, once the sample is disaggregated into the three income groups, this result remains robust only for the low-income countries. Finally, the results for the full sample indicate that a positive output shock (i.e., a shock to GDP) leads to a statistically significant decline in inflation, as expected, while having no statistically significant effect on employment. When the three income groups are analyzed separately, the disinflationary effect of output shocks is found to be robust only among low-income countries.
In this paper we analyze the effect to take into account the outliers on the forecasting accuracy and the risk management in the natural gas spot and futures markets. We apply two (semi-parametric and free-model) outlier-detection procedures, and compare the daily out-of-sample performance of GARCH-type models and GAS models estimated on raw returns with GARCH-type models estimated on outlier-cleaned returns in terms of volatility forecasting and risk measures. The results show that both natural gas markets exhibit a number of outliers, principally due to abnormal weather relative to seasonal norms, extreme climatic events and storage levels, and the spot returns are more affected by large changes than the futures returns. We do not observe significant difference in forecasting performance between the different models estimated on the raw and cleaned returns. We find that the VaR backtests are not rejected for the spot and futures returns, except for some volatility models for the spot returns, whereas the ES backtests are rejected for both returns.
This paper examines how a developing country can benefit from trade liberalization. We develop a two-period model, comprising an autarky phase and a globalization phase, and a two-country framework, featuring a developing country and a developed country (representing the rest of the world). Our findings indicate that globalization may disadvantage a developing country when its total factor productivity (TFP) is significantly lower than that of the developed country. However, we demonstrate that the developing country can still achieve gains from trade openness by allocating part of its capital to innovation during the autarky period, thereby enhancing its TFP.
This paper examines the relationship between Financial Technology (FinTech) development and banking efficiency in 28 Sub-Saharan African (SSA) countries over the period 2007-2018. Using a two-way fixed effects framework, supplemented by dynamic, timing-based, and falsification checks to mitigate endogeneity concerns, it shows that FinTech development is positively associated with banking efficiency. FinTech is associated with improvements in the composite banking-efficiency index, and this association is reflected primarily in narrower lending-deposit spreads, stronger non-interest income generation, and higher returns on assets and equity. The findings remain stable across alternative econometric approaches, measurement choices, and finite-horizon persistence checks. Overall, the paper suggests that FinTech can strengthen financial intermediation in structurally constrained banking systems and that policy frameworks fostering complementarity between FinTech providers and incumbent banks may support efficiency gains and broader financial sector development in the region.
In today's highly integrated global economy, global value chains (GVCs) are reshaping not only economic activity but also corporate responsibility. This paper examines how firms' participation in GVCs influences their environmental, social, and governance (ESG) performance, using firm-level data from over 222,000 firms across 159 countries in the World Bank Enterprise Survey. We construct multidimensional ESG indices through a principal component analysis approach and analyze both direct and indirect effects of GVC integration while accounting for firm heterogeneity and potential endogeneity. Our findings show that GVC engagement significantly enhances ESG outcomes, particularly in the environmental and governance dimensions, with larger, older, publicly-owned and manufacturing-sector firms benefiting the most. Female-managed firms, however, appear to face persistent structural barriers. Moreover, firms in developed countries and regions benefit most. Mediation analysis identifies innovation, business strategy, and access to finance as key indirect channels through which GVCs enhance ESG compliance. Robustness checks confirm that deeper integration yields greater sustainability gains, and the results are robust to endogeneity issues.
